directions

  • Mix the Cajun seasoning ingredients together with a good grinding of black pepper and a sprinkling of salt. Set aside in a large dish.
  • Gently flatten out the chicken (bash it gently with a rolling pin between two pieces of cling film), then drizzle with half of the oil and toss into the seasoning until completely coated.
  • Heat the remaining oil in a large frying pan. Sizzle the chicken for 5 minutes on each side, until firm. Push to one side of the pan, then fry the bacon for a few minutes until cooked (of course you could always grill it!).
  • While the chicken is cooking, halve, stone, peel and slice the avocados. Cut the ciabattas in half and toast the cut side of the buns. Cover the tops of the buns with cheese and grill until melted.
  • Spread the bottom half of the bun with mayo (if using). Top with a handful of spinach, then a rasher of bacon. To keep the avocado in place, slice the chicken then alternate between a slice of avocado and chicken (I just cut almost through the chicken and push a slice of avocado into it).
  • Top with the bun with melted cheese,press down lightly and serve with your favourite fries and salad!
